Rising Prevalence of Graves Disease
The Global Graves Disease Treatment Market Industry is experiencing growth due to the increasing prevalence of Graves disease worldwide. This autoimmune disorder affects the thyroid gland, leading to hyperthyroidism. According to health statistics, the incidence of Graves disease is estimated to be around 0.5 to 2 per 1,000 individuals annually. As awareness of thyroid disorders rises, more patients seek treatment, contributing to the market's expansion. The projected market value for 2024 stands at 3.59 USD Billion, indicating a robust demand for effective treatment options. This trend is likely to continue as healthcare systems improve their diagnostic capabilities.
Advancements in Treatment Modalities
Innovations in treatment modalities are significantly influencing the Global Graves Disease Treatment Market Industry. The development of antithyroid medications, radioactive iodine therapy, and surgical interventions has enhanced patient outcomes. For instance, the introduction of minimally invasive surgical techniques has reduced recovery times and improved patient satisfaction. Additionally, the availability of targeted therapies is expanding, offering personalized treatment options.
